<p>Welcome to Get Serious; Our new series of podcasts where we talk to a wide variety of interesting people about leadership and the world of work. <br> Today we are delighted to speak to Jonathan Pooley.<br> In 1989 Jonathan co-founded the business that became Natural Products Worldwide (NPW) a global market leader in the contemporary giftware market.<br> NPW designs, sources and sells giftware products to retailers in the UK, Europe and North America. It is almost impossible to “Exit via the gift shop” without been offered some of NPWs products. Its largest UK clients include John Lewis, and WH Smiths and some of the largest American clients are Old Navy and Urban Outfitters. NPW is also the UK’s non-bookstore distributor of the iconic Moleskine notebooks. <br> Jonathan shares the up and downs of being an overnight success after 20 years, his approach to Work/Life balance, the critical importance of Innovation & Creativity and Perseverance & Resilience.</p>

<p>Welcome to Get Serious; #2 in our series of podcasts where we speak to a wide variety of interesting people about leadership and work. <br> We are privileged to speak with Daniel Camilleri senior user experience researcher at Afterpay. Daniel is a behavioural scientist. After completing his masters degree in psychology at the University of Adelaide he went on to work for Uber in San Francisco where he worked with the behavioral finance guru Professor Dan Ariely from Duke University. <br> Daniel talks to us about his background, life and culture in Silicon Valley and working with Dan Ariely.</p>

<p>Welcome to Get Serious; Our new series of podcasts where we talk to a wide variety of interesting people about leadership. Today in our inaugural podcast we are privileged to speak with the Managing Director of world leading hifi company Linn Products Limited - Gilad Tiefenbrun (@linngilad).<br> In 1973 Linn produced the iconic LP12 otherwise known as the Linn Sondek turntable. Up until the LP12 the conventional wisdom was that speakers were the key to sound quality. Ivor Tiefenbrun, founder of Linn turned that idea on its head, proving that it was the source that was the most important component and that information lost there could never be recovered. <br> Ivor’s son Gilad joined the company in 2003 and led it into the digital age where it is now leading the field in music streaming.<br> Gilad talks about his background, early career and how it influenced his management philosophy. He also discusses challenges and crises he has experienced over the last 17 years and why resilience is very important in troubled times.</p>
